Product Overview

Configured for multi-module physical housing and parallel electrical bus distribution in PACSystems RX3i networks, the GE Fanuc IC694CHS392 (IC694CHS392 Expansion Baseplate) provides direct physical/electrical execution. The hardware establishes localized grounding reference structures, routes peripheral communication signals across standard backplane traces, and distributes isolated DC operating voltages to inserted I/O and specialty modules.

Hardware Specifications

Parameter Specification
Model IC694CHS392
Brand GE Fanuc / Emerson
Origin United States
Weight 0.68 kg
Dimensions 264 mm x 130 mm x 15 mm
Operating Temp 0-60 deg C
Power Consumption Passive backplane; module draws negligible current internally
Slot Quantity 5 expansion slots
Compatible Module Types Series 90-30 discrete/analog modules and RX3i serial expansion modules
Mount Type Direct panel mount or standard 35 mm DIN-rail

Frequently Asked Questions

Q: Does the IC694CHS392 baseplate chassis allow the hot-swap extraction or insertion of standard I/O modules while energized?

A: No. The PACSystems RX3i expansion baseplate does not support hot-swapping. The power supply units connected to the expansion chain must be completely isolated before inserting or removing any module from the backplane slots to prevent electrical damage or communication bus failures.

Q: Can an RX3i PCI-based CPU module be installed directly into the IC694CHS392 baseplate slots?

A: No. The IC694CHS392 is an expansion baseplate designed with serial and legacy 90-30 parallel bus paths. It does not contain the high-speed PCI bus structure necessary to interface with primary RX3i PCI-based CPU modules, which require a main reference chassis.
